Study Strategies for Graduate Nursing Success

Graduate nursing coursework requires organization, critical thinking, and consistent effort. The following strategies improve performance across multiple assessments:

  1. Use Rubrics as Guides – Map assignment requirements directly to your writing.

  2. Plan Assignments in Phases – Research, outline, draft, revise, and proofread systematically.

  3. Integrate Evidence Thoughtfully – Explain how research informs clinical or leadership decisions.

  4. Maintain Professional Writing – Concise, clear, and objective language enhances readability.

  5. Schedule Dedicated Work Blocks – Short, focused sessions are more productive than last-minute efforts.

These strategies reduce stress and ensure submissions meet high academic standards.
